Standards.
-
API RP 540
Electrical installations in petroleum processing plants — design basis for equipment selection that prevents ignition of flammable liquids and gases.
-
API RP 14F
Design, installation, and maintenance of electrical systems for offshore petroleum facilities in unclassified and Class I, Division 1 and 2 locations.
-
IEEE 1349
Guide for the application of electric motors in Class I, Division 2 and Class I, Zone 2 hazardous (classified) locations.
-
NFPA 70 Art. 500
National Electrical Code Article 500 — classification of hazardous (classified) locations and the wiring and equipment permitted in each.
-
IEC 60079
Explosive atmospheres — general requirements for the construction, testing, and marking of equipment used in hazardous areas.

How do hazardous-location requirements affect equipment selection?
Parts of a refinery are classified hazardous (NEC Class I) locations. Equipment placement, enclosure type, and area classification are governed by NFPA 70 Article 500, API recommended practices, and IEC 60079.
Area classification is confirmed for each installation by the customer's engineer. Hawk supplies equipment to that specification and does not certify hazardous-location compliance.
What standards apply to refinery electrical work?
Refinery and petrochemical electrical systems reference API RP 540 and API RP 14F, IEEE 1349 for motor application in hazardous locations, NFPA 70 Article 500, and the IEC 60079 series.
API RP 540 covers electrical installations in petroleum processing plants; API RP 14F covers offshore facility electrical systems including Class I Division 1 and 2 locations.

Medium-voltage equipment for refineries and petrochemical facilities.
Refineries, chemical plants, and LNG and midstream facilities run medium-voltage distribution through environments where parts of the site are classified hazardous (NEC Class I) locations. Equipment selection is shaped by area classification, corrosion, and the API and IEC standards that govern electrical systems in petroleum and chemical facilities — API RP 540, API RP 14F, IEEE 1349, NFPA 70 Article 500, and the IEC 60079 series. Area classification governs equipment placement and enclosure type and is confirmed for each installation by the project's engineer.
